Fulbright Offers Two-Week Grants for Administrators

Administrators: Did you know that the Fulbright Scholar program offers two-week grants for administrators? 

The International Education Administrators (IEA) awards are seminars designed to help U.S. international education professionals and senior higher education officials create empowering connections with their counterparts and higher education systems of other countries. All travel, accommodations, and schedules are provided by the Fulbright IEA Program.

Selected applicants have the opportunity to learn about the host country’s education system as well as establish networks of U.S. and international colleagues over the course of an intensive two-week grant period. Awardees return with enhanced ability to serve and encourage international students and prospective study-abroad students.

Activities include seminars, campus visits, cultural tours, and briefings with faculty and administration, government officials, and leading educational experts in the host country. Current IEA participating countries include: JapanKoreaFrance, and Germany, with India and Taiwan to be added in February.
